什么数据库是5.7以上的
-
MySQL数据库是5.7以上版本的数据库。
MySQL是一个开源的关系型数据库管理系统,广泛用于Web应用程序的开发和管理。MySQL的版本号采用X.Y.Z的形式,其中X是主版本号,Y是次版本号,Z是修订版本号。
从MySQL 5.7版本开始,引入了许多新的功能和改进,使得MySQL在性能、可靠性和安全性方面有了显著的提升。下面是MySQL 5.7版本及以上的一些主要特点:
-
JSON支持:MySQL 5.7版本开始,引入了对JSON数据类型的支持。这使得在MySQL中存储、查询和分析JSON数据变得更加方便和高效。
-
改进的性能:MySQL 5.7版本引入了许多性能优化的改进,包括查询优化、索引优化和存储引擎优化。这些改进使得MySQL在处理大规模数据和高并发访问时更加高效和稳定。
-
更好的安全性:MySQL 5.7版本增强了安全性功能,包括密码策略、身份验证插件和加密传输。这些功能使得MySQL在保护用户数据和防止恶意攻击方面更加可靠和安全。
-
InnoDB存储引擎的改进:MySQL 5.7版本对InnoDB存储引擎进行了一系列改进,包括更好的事务处理、更高的并发性能和更好的可伸缩性。这使得使用InnoDB存储引擎的MySQL数据库更加适用于大型企业应用和高负载的Web应用。
-
其他改进:MySQL 5.7版本还引入了许多其他改进,如更好的GIS支持、多源复制、在线DDL和自适应哈希索引等。这些改进使得MySQL成为一个更强大和灵活的数据库管理系统。
总结起来,MySQL 5.7以上的版本在性能、安全性和功能方面都有显著的提升,使得它成为开发和管理Web应用程序的首选数据库之一。
1年前 -
-
MySQL是一种常见的关系型数据库管理系统,MySQL 5.7是MySQL数据库的一个版本。除了MySQL,还有一些其他数据库也有5.7以上的版本。
-
PostgreSQL:PostgreSQL是一种功能强大的开源关系型数据库管理系统。它具有高性能、可扩展性和可靠性,并提供了丰富的功能和工具。PostgreSQL 9.6及以上版本支持了许多新的功能和改进,如并行查询、JSONB数据类型、表空间分组等。
-
Oracle Database:Oracle Database是由Oracle公司开发的一种关系型数据库管理系统。Oracle Database 12c及以上版本引入了许多新的功能和改进,如多租户架构、In-Memory列存储、JSON支持等。
-
Microsoft SQL Server:Microsoft SQL Server是由Microsoft开发的一种关系型数据库管理系统。SQL Server 2016及以上版本引入了许多新的功能和改进,如实时操作分析、列存储索引、Stretch Database等。
-
SQLite:SQLite是一种轻量级的嵌入式关系型数据库管理系统。SQLite 3.9及以上版本提供了许多新的功能和改进,如增强的JSON支持、ROWID列的改进等。
除了以上列举的数据库,还有许多其他数据库也有5.7以上的版本,如IBM Db2、SAP HANA等。这些数据库都在不同程度上提供了新的功能和改进,以满足不同的需求和应用场景。
1年前 -
-
MySQL数据库是5.7以上的数据库。MySQL是一个开源的关系型数据库管理系统,广泛用于Web应用程序的开发和管理。MySQL 5.7是MySQL数据库的一个重要版本,引入了许多新功能和改进。
下面将从方法和操作流程两个方面来讲解MySQL 5.7以上版本的数据库。
方法:
-
下载MySQL 5.7:首先,你需要从MySQL官方网站下载MySQL 5.7版本的安装包。根据你的操作系统选择合适的版本,并进行下载。
-
安装MySQL 5.7:下载完成后,运行安装包进行安装。根据安装向导的指示,选择安装路径和其他选项。在安装过程中,你可以选择自定义安装选项,如选择安装MySQL服务、配置Root账户密码等。
-
配置MySQL 5.7:安装完成后,需要对MySQL进行一些配置。这包括修改配置文件my.cnf,设置数据库的默认字符集、调整缓冲池大小、配置日志等。
-
启动MySQL服务:配置完成后,启动MySQL服务。可以通过命令行或者服务管理器来启动MySQL服务。在启动过程中,可以查看启动日志,以确保MySQL成功启动。
-
连接MySQL数据库:一旦MySQL服务启动成功,你可以使用MySQL客户端连接到数据库。可以使用命令行工具或者图形化工具,如Navicat、MySQL Workbench等。
操作流程:
-
创建数据库:连接到MySQL数据库后,你可以使用SQL命令来创建数据库。例如,可以使用"CREATE DATABASE dbname;"命令来创建一个名为dbname的数据库。
-
创建表:一旦数据库创建成功,你可以使用SQL命令来创建表。例如,可以使用"CREATE TABLE tablename (column1 datatype, column2 datatype, …);"命令来创建一个名为tablename的表,并定义表的列和数据类型。
-
插入数据:创建表后,你可以使用SQL命令来插入数据。例如,可以使用"INSERT INTO tablename (column1, column2, …) VALUES (value1, value2, …);"命令来插入数据到表中。
-
查询数据:插入数据后,你可以使用SQL命令来查询数据。例如,可以使用"SELECT * FROM tablename;"命令来查询表中的所有数据。
-
更新数据:如果需要更新已有的数据,可以使用SQL命令来更新数据。例如,可以使用"UPDATE tablename SET column1=value1, column2=value2 WHERE condition;"命令来更新表中符合条件的数据。
-
删除数据:如果需要删除已有的数据,可以使用SQL命令来删除数据。例如,可以使用"DELETE FROM tablename WHERE condition;"命令来删除表中符合条件的数据。
通过以上方法和操作流程,你可以在MySQL 5.7以上版本的数据库中创建、管理和操作你的数据。MySQL 5.7的新功能和改进使得数据库的使用更加灵活和高效。
1年前 -